Jak Obliczyć Zbiór Wartości: Kompleksowy Przewodnik po Zbieraniu i Analizie
Zbiór wartości to podstawowy konstrukt matematyczny i analityczny, który pomaga zrozumieć, jakie różnorodne wyniki mogą wyprodukować dane wejściowe. W praktyce często chodzi o to, aby odseparować unikalne wartości z zestawu danych, funkcji lub eksperymentów. W tym artykule wyjaśniemy, jak obliczyć zbiór wartości w różnych kontekstach – od prostych funkcji po złożone zbiory danych – a także podpowiemy, jak unikać najczęstszych pułapek. Dla osób poszukujących praktycznych metod na obliczanie zbioru wartości, ten materiał będzie użyteczny zarówno w analizie danych, programowaniu, jak i matematyce teoretycznej.
Jak obliczyc zbior wartosci: definicja i podstawy
Zbiór wartości, formalnie nazywany czasem „zbiorem wyników” funkcji lub obserwacji, to zbiór unikalnych rezultatów, które mogą pojawić się w wyniku działania określonego procesu. W praktyce oznacza to, że duplikaty nie mają znaczenia dla definicji zbioru – interesuje nas, jakie wartości w ogóle mogą się pojawić. Pojęcie to jest ściśle powiązane z pojęciem funkcji: jeśli mamy funkcję f z dziedziny D do zbioru wartości Y, to zbiór wartości to Yi = { f(x) : x ∈ D }. Z kolei, gdy mamy zestaw danych, zbiór wartości odpowiada zestawowi unikalnych obserwacji w tym zestawie.
W praktyce, różnicę między zbiorem wartości a listą wyników widać na prostym przykładzie. Jeśli x ∈ {1, 2, 3, 3, 4} i f(x) = x^2, to lista wyników to {1, 4, 9, 9, 16}, natomiast zbiór wartości to {1, 4, 9, 16}. Takie podejście ułatwia analizy, gdy zależy nam na tym, ile unikalnych wyników istnieje, a nie na kolejności czy powieleniu wartości.
W kontekście obliczania zbioru wartości ważne jest także rozróżnienie między zbiorem wartości a zbiorem przedziałów wartości. W przypadku funkcji ciągłej może się okazać, że zestaw możliwych wyników tworzy pewien przedział lub ich połączenia. Dlatego w praktyce warto określić, czy rozważamy zbiory dyskretne (skończone lub przeliczalne) czy zbiory ciągłe (np. przedziały liczb rzeczywistych).
Krok po kroku: jak obliczyc zbior wartosci na danych
Poniżej przedstawiamy praktyczny schemat, który pomaga w obliczeniu zbioru wartości na danych – od przygotowania wejścia po sformułowanie wyniku w postaci zbioru. Można go zastosować w różnych językach programowania, arkuszach kalkulacyjnych, a także podczas samodzielnego myślenia analyticalnego.
Krok 1: Zdefiniuj domenę i zakres danych
Najpierw określ, co jest wejściem. W przypadku obserwacji z eksperymentu lub danych z pliku, domena to zestaw wszystkich obserwowanych wartości wejściowych (np. wartości x). Upewnij się, że zakres danych jest kompletny i że nieprawidłowe lub skrajne wartości nie zdominują wyniku. W kontekście funkcji, domena D powinna zawierać wszystkie x dla których f(x) jest zdefiniowana.
Krok 2: Wyznacz wartości wyjściowe
Oblicz lub wybierz wartości y = f(x) dla każdego x należącego do D. W prostych przypadkach wystarczy policzyć f dla kilku punktów. W bardziej złożonych scenariuszach warto rozważyć automatyczne generowanie wyników – na przykład z użyciem narzędzi do analizy danych lub skryptów programistycznych.
Krok 3: Usuń duplikaty i utwórz zbiór wartości
Po zebraniu wartości wyjściowych, zredukuj listę do unikalnych. W matematyce i informatyce skrót to operacja konwersji listy do zbioru. W praktyce oznacza to usunięcie powtórzeń i pozostawienie tylko różnic, które reprezentują wszystkie możliwe wyniki danej operacji.
Krok 4: Zapisz wynik w formie zbioru
W postaci formalnej: Z = { y : ∃ x ∈ D, y = f(x) }. W praktyce, zwłaszcza w pracy z danymi, wystarczy zapisać zbiór wartości jako zestaw unikalnych wyników, np. {1, 2, 4, 7, 9} lub jako interval w przypadku wartości ciągłych: [0, 1].
Przykłady praktyczne: obliczanie zbioru wartości w różnych kontekstach
Przykład 1: Zbiór wartości dla funkcji dyskretnej
Rozważmy f(x) = x^2 dla x ∈ { -2, -1, 0, 1, 2 }. Obliczamy wartości wyjściowe: f(-2) = 4, f(-1) = 1, f(0) = 0, f(1) = 1, f(2) = 4. Zbiór wartości to {0, 1, 4}. Widzimy, że powtórzenia nie są brane pod uwagę, a wynik jest zbiorem unikalnych wyników.
Przykład 2: Zbiór wartości z danych pomiarowych
Masz zestaw pomiarów: [3.2, 3.5, 3.2, 3.8, 3.5, 4.0]. Zbiór wartości to {3.2, 3.5, 3.8, 4.0}. Dzięki temu łatwo ocenić, ile unikalnych wyników mamy, co jest szczególnie użyteczne w analizie wariancji i w opisie dystrybucji.
Przykład 3: Zbiór wartości w kontekście analizy przedziałowej
Jeżeli badamy funkcję ciągłą f(x) na zakresie x ∈ [0, 1] i funkcja jest monotoniczna rosnąca, wtedy zbiór wartości jest zbiorem przedziałowym [f(0), f(1)]. W praktyce oznacza to, że zamiast listy wartości otrzymujemy zakres, który wartości mogą przyjmować w danych granicach. To ważne w kontekście oszacowań i pewności wyników.
Przykład 4: Zbiór wartości z danych niepełnych
W rzeczywistych danych często pojawiają się wartości brakujące. Możemy podejść do nich na kilka sposobów: ignorować je przy tworzeniu zbioru wartości, traktować je jako oddzielną kategorię (dla danych kategorycznych) albo imputować brakujące wartości. Wybór metody zależy od kontekstu i celu analizy. Kluczowe jest, aby jasno zadeklarować, jak postępujemy z brakującymi wartościami, aby wynik zbioru wartości był spójny i interpretowalny.
Narzędzia i techniki: jak obliczyc zbior wartosci w programowaniu i arkuszach kalkulacyjnych
W praktyce istnieje wiele sposobów, aby szybko obliczyć zbiór wartości. Poniżej znajdziesz kilka najpopularniejszych metod – od programowania po arkusze kalkulacyjne.
Programowanie: Python, R i JavaScript
- Python: zakres działań można zrealizować za pomocą zestawów. Przykład:
Z = { f(x) for x in D }, gdzie D to lista lub zbiór wejść. Aby uwzględnić wartości niepowtarzające się i uzyskać liczbę unikalnych wyników, można użyćlen(Z). - R: użycie funkcji
unique()na wektorze wyników, np.Z <- unique(f(x)). - JavaScript: do zestawu wyników można zastosować obiekt Set, np.
const Z = new Set(D.map(x => f(x)));.
Arkusze kalkulacyjne: Excel i Google Sheets
- Excel/Sheets: kolumnę z wynikami wyjściowymi łączymy z funkcją „Usuń duplikaty” lub tworzymy formułę typu
=UNIQUE(range)(dla Google Sheets) lub=UNIQUE(range)w Excelu w nowszych wersjach. Wynik to kolumna lub zestaw wartości bez duplikatów. - W praktyce warto także dodać prostą kontrolę zakresu, np. za pomocą funkcji
=MIN(range)i=MAX(range), aby od razu ocenić zakres zbioru wartości.
Bazy danych i zapytania
SQL to potężne narzędzie do określania zbioru wartości z dużych zestawów danych. Podstawowa operacja to SELECT DISTINCT column FROM table, która zwraca unikalne wartości kolumny. W analizach często również używa się agregatów i podzbiorów danych, co pozwala uzyskać zestaw wartości charakterystycznych dla różnych podgrup.
Najczęstsze pułapki i jak ich unikać
- Myłkowe myślenie o „pełnej” liście. Zbiór wartości nie zachowuje kolejności ani liczby wystąpień; nie mylmy go z listą wyników. Zrozumienie tej różnicy ułatwia prawidłowe wnioski statystyczne i interpretacje danych.
- Zakładanie, że podobne wartości to ta sama wartość. W obszarach numerycznych drobne różnice mogą wynikać z błędów pomiarowych. Zastanów się nad tolerancją numeryczną, jeśli porównujesz wartości pochodzące z różnych źródeł lub narzędzi.
- Brak jawności w obsłudze wartości nieokreślonych. Brakujące wartości mogą wpływać na wynik zbioru wartości; warto zadeklarować, czy je pomijamy, imputujemy, czy traktujemy w inny sposób.
- Traktowanie zbiioru wartości jako miary centralnej. Zbiór wartości opisuje zakres wyników, a nie ich częstotliwość. Aby uzyskać pełniejszy obraz, połącz z opisem dystrybuji i miarami rozproszenia.
- Brak standaryzacji w zapisie. W dokumentacji analitycznej warto używać konsekwentnie zarówno formy z, jak i bez diacritics, aby uniknąć nieporozumień. Dobrze jest również podać definicje D i zakresu, z którego pochodzi zbiór wartości.
Zarządzanie nieokreślonymi wartościami: jak radzić sobie z brakującymi danymi
W praktyce danych nie zawsze mamy pełny zestaw wartości wejściowych. W takich sytuacjach warto rozważyć kilka strategii:
- Pomijanie niepełnych rekordów podczas tworzenia zbioru wartości, jeśli braki danych nie wpływają na analizę.
- Imputacja brakujących wartości – proste metody to średnia/mediana dla danych liczbowych lub najczęstsza kategoria dla danych kategorycznych. W praktyce to podejście może prowadzić do zniekształceń, więc trzeba z niego rozważnie korzystać.
- Traktowanie brakujących wartości jako odrębnej kategorii w danych kategorycznych, jeśli to ma sens kontekstowy (np. nieznany status użytkownika).
- Dokumentowanie decyzji dotyczących missing values w raporcie, aby odbiorcy zrozumieli sposób obróbki danych i otrzymany zbiór wartości.
Porównanie metod: ile wartości unikalnych otrzymamy
Gdy liczymy zbiór wartości, często interesuje nas nie tylko sama obecność wartości, ale ich zróżnicowanie. Dla zestawów danych o dużej liczbie elementów, liczba unikalnych wartości może być znacznie mniejsza niż liczba obserwacji, co sugeruje redundancję lub powtarzalność. Z kolei w scenariuszach z danymi losowymi liczba unikalnych wartości może być zbliżona do liczby obserwacji, co podpowiada o bogatej różnorodności danych.
Aby ocenić różnicę między zbiorem wartości a listą wyników, warto przeprowadzić krótkie porównanie. Zbiór wartości koncentruje się na unikalnych wynikach, co jest przydatne w operacjach sumarycznych i w procesach redukcji danych. Natomiast lista wyników uwzględnia kolejność i często powiny zapotrzebowania w procesie przetwarzania, np. w kontekście sekwencyjnym lub dynamicznym.
Praktyczne wskazówki: jak usprawnić pracę nad zbiorem wartości
- Planowanie na początku. Określ, czy pracujesz z zbiorem wartości dyskretnego typu, czy zbiorem wartości ciągłych. To wpłynie na wybór metody (np. identyfikacja przedziałów vs unikalnych punktów).
- Używanie notacji zbiorowej. W dokumentacji warto korzystać z zapisu Z = { y : y = f(x) dla x należącego do D }, co ułatwia zrozumienie i weryfikację wyników.
- Weryfikacja wyników. Po wygenerowaniu zbioru wartości warto potwierdzić, że objął on wszystkie możliwe wyniki (np. poprzez sprawdzenie zakresu i monotoniczności funkcji).
- Znaczenie kontekstu. Zbiór wartości ma sens dopiero w kontekście zastosowania. W analizie statystycznej zawsze warto łączyć zbiór wartości z miarą rozproszenia, aby uzyskać pełniejszy obraz.
Zastosowania: od statystyki po uczenie maszynowe
Obliczanie zbioru wartości ma szerokie zastosowania w wielu dziedzinach. W statystyce i eksploracji danych pomaga w identyfikowaniu zakresu obserwacji i odfiltrowywaniu nieprawidłowości. W uczeniu maszynowym znajomość zbioru wartości wejściowych i wyjściowych pozwala na lepsze planowanie walidacji oraz na ocenę zakresu predykji. W programowaniu natomiast zbiór wartości jest często bazą do operacji deduplikacyjnych, optymalizacji i agregacji danych. Dzięki praktycznym technikom, które opisaliśmy wcześniej, możliwe jest szybkie i bezpieczne obliczenie zbioru wartości nawet w dużych i złożonych zestawach danych.
Podsumowanie: dlaczego warto znać sposób obliczania zbioru wartości
Znajomość sposobu obliczania zbioru wartości pozwala na świadome i przejrzyste prezentowanie wyników. Dzięki zrozumieniu różnicy między zbiorem wartości a listą wyników, łatwiej interpretować dane i wyciągać z nich wnioski. Wykorzystanie narzędzi programistycznych, arkuszy kalkulacyjnych i zapytań SQL umożliwia szybkie i precyzyjne uzyskanie unikalnych wartości, a także prezentowanie ich w sposób zrozumiały dla odbiorców. W praktyce kluczowe jest, aby w każdej analizie jasno określić kontekst, domenę danych oraz sposób postępowania z wartościami brakującymi, tak aby wynik był nie tylko technicznie poprawny, ale i użyteczny w decyzjach biznesowych, naukowych czy edukacyjnych.
Przemyślane użycie formy w treści: różne warianty frazy kluczowej
Aby wzmocnić pozycjonowanie artykułu, stosujemy różne warianty frazy kluczowej. W treści pojawiają się formy merytoryczne, a także warianty bez znaków diakrytycznych, by obejmować różne wpisy użytkowników. W praktyce można użyć m.in. formy: Jak obliczyć zbiór wartości, Jak obliczyc zbior wartosci, Jak obliczyć zbior wartości, Jak obliczyc zbior wartości – i różne kombinacje. Dzięki temu artykuł staje się bardziej elastyczny z perspektywy SEO, a jednocześnie pozostaje wartościowy i łatwy do czytania dla odbiorców.
Przykładowe dodatkowe sekcje tematyczne (opcjonalne)
Aby jeszcze lepiej dopasować artykuł do potrzeb czytelników, można dodać sekcje takie jak:
- „Jak obliczyc zbior wartosci w kontekście nauk ścisłych” – zastosowania w fizyce i chemii.
- „Zbiór wartości a zbiór przedziałów: różnice i odpowiednie narzędzia” – praktyczne rozgraniczenie.
- „Wyzwania pracy z dużymi zbiorami danych” – skalowanie i optymalizacja procedur.